TOHO animation posted the main trailer for the Trigun Stampede this Saturday.
Additionally, the video reveals the opening and ending theme songs, and also announces the anime's premiere for January 7th.
Rapper and composer Kvi Baba sings the opening theme song “TOMBI,” while singer Salyu and composer Haruka Nakamura contribute the ending theme song “Hoshi no Kuzu α.”
Voice actors already revealed include:
- Yoshitsugu Matsuoka as Vash the Stampede
- Junya Ikeda as Knives Millions
- Tomoyo Kurosawa as Young Vash
- Yumiri Hanamori as Young Knives
- Maaya Sakamoto as Rem Saverem
- Sakura Andou as Meryl Stryfe
- Kenji Matsuda as Roberto De Niro
- Yoshimasa Hosoya as Nicholas D. Wolfwood.
- Kouki Uchiyama as Legato Bluesummers
- TARAKO as Zazie the Beast
- Ryusei Nakao as William Conrad
Takehiko Okishi is then credited with drafting the story, while Tatsurou Inamoto, Shin Okashima, and Yoshihisa Ueda are writing the scripts and are responsible for composition. Nao Ootsu is therefore the lead designer, while character designers include Koudai Watanabe, Tetsuro Moronuki, Takahiko Abiru, Akiko Satou, Soji Ninomiya and Yumihiko Amano. Tatsuya Katou (Free!, Fate franchises/kaleid liner Prisma Illya) is then composing the music.

As such, Crunchyroll will stream the series starting in January 2023 across the world, excluding Asia but including the Philippines, Singapore, India, Pakistan, Bhutan, Sri Lanka, Bangladesh, Nepal, Kazakhstan and Kyrgyzstan.
Therefore, Kenji Mutou (director of Cavity Express, storyboarder of BEASTARS, episode director of Land of the Lustrous) is directing the anime at studio Orange. Kouji Tajima is the concept designer and is credited with the character concepts.
Synopsis
The story revolves around Vash The Stampede, a nomadic gunslinger who travels from town to town and has a checkered past. Every city this man passes through is completely devastated, causing immense damage, which is the reason for his nickname Humanoid Typhoon.
Lastly, the original anime adaptation of Madhouse aired for 26 episodes in Japan in 1998.
